Erkek hipogonadotropik hipogonadizm tanılı hastaların fertilizasyon oranlarının belirlenmesi ve fertilizasyonu etkileyen faktörlerin değerlendirilmesi

Year 2019, Volume: 29 Issue: 4, 157 - 162, 01.12.2019

Abstract

Amaç: Hipogonadotropik hipogonadizm tanısıyla takip edilen hastaları retrospektif olarak tarayıp, bu hastalardaki fertilizasyon oranlarını, hormonal profili ve fertilizasyon düzeyini etkileyen faktörleri araştırmayı amaçladık.Gereç ve Yöntem: 2009-2015 yılları arasında Endokrinoloji polikliniğine başvurmuş olan erkek hipogonadizmi tanılı hastalar retrospektif olarak incelendi. 18 yaşından büyük 55 erkek hasta çalışmaya alındı.Hasta dosyalarından hastaların yaşı, boyu, ağırlığı ve testosteron düzeyleri incelendi. Tedavi öncesi TÖ ve tedavi sonrası TS testosteron,spermiogram parametreleri ve skrotal ultrasonografideki testis volümleri karşılaştırıldı.Bulgular: Ortalama testosteron seviyesiTÖ: 0.88±1,3 ng/ml , TS: 5.98±2.96 ng/ml olup, artış istatistiksel olarak anlamlıydı p

Abstract

Objective: We aimed to investigate retrospectively the patients who were followed up with hypogonadotropic hypogonadism and the factors affecting fertilization levels, hormonal profile status and fertilization rates in these patients.Material and Methods: Patients with male hypogonadism who were admitted to the endocrinology out patient clinic between 2009-2015 were retrospectively studied. 55 male patientsover 18 years of age were included in the study. Patients' age, height, weight and testosterone levels were examined. Before and after treatment, testosterone, spermiogram parameters and testicular volumes in scrotal ultrasonography were compared.Results: The mean testosterone level was 0.88 ± 1.3 ng / ml and posttreatment testosterone levels: 5.98 ± 2.96 ng / ml , and the increase was statistically significant p
